Kabul: On July 30, two people were killed in the grenade explosion that shook Kabul’s main cricket stadium during a domestic league match on Friday. The blast occurred in the crowd as spectators watched a match between two teams from the local Shpageza cricket league, the Afghan Cricket Board (ACB) said. “The blast happened due to a grenade, two have been killed and some of our countrymen injured,” Kabul police spokesman Khalid Zadran said on Saturday.
